From microscopic structures to entire ecological systems, the Plant Science (PLSC) program at the University of Guelph delves into the fundamental aspects of plant life.
This program equips you to investigate plant complexities by examining their variety, life cycles, environmental relationships, and commercial applications. You'll also learn about breakthroughs in molecular biology, plant ecology, classification systems, biological processes, botanical studies, hereditary science, farming practices, traditional plant uses, and biotechnological applications.
The Plant Science specialization provides insight into how plant architecture, biological processes, and functions can improve agricultural, medicinal, and biotech sectors among others.
Engage with comprehensive coursework covering structural biology, heredity, plant functions, and classification systems, allowing you to specialize in practical plant applications, botanical studies, plant biotech, or environmental plant science according to your aspirations.
Benefit from practical learning opportunities through laboratory work, fieldwork, and independent research initiatives, with access to our operational plant collection, specialized cultivation facilities, and celebrated botanical garden to enrich your educational journey.

Qualification Requirements

The secondary school graduation certificate which would admit a student to an internationally recognized university in his or her home country is normally acceptable for admission to the University of Guelph.

English Proficiency Requirements

International English Language Testing System (IELTS) - Minimum overall score of 6.5 with no band less than 6

Cambridge English: C1 Advanced and C2 Proficiency - Minimum overall score of 176 with no band less than 169.

Canadian Academic English Language Assessment (CAEL) - Minimum overall band score of 70

Test of English as a Foreign Language (TOEFL) Internet-based: minimum total score of 89 with no individual scaled score less than 21; Computer-based: minimum score of 250; Paper-based: minimum score of 600

Duolingo English Test - Minimum overall score of 110. Individual subscores may be considered.

Pearson Test of English (PTE) - Minimum score of 60 and no score less than 60 for any individual component

Advanced Level of the English Language Certificate Program - Successful completion of the University of Guelph, Open Learning Advanced Level of the English Language Certificate Program (Levels 9 and 10).
